The White Ferns have lost a rain-hit second women’s one-day international against Australia.
Despite the loss, bowler Molly Penfold was a star with career-best figures of four for 42.
Molly tells Jason Pine the team knew they were coming up against the world’s best and unfortunately couldn’t get across the line.
